After a satisfactory first season last year, including a victory in the Tourist Trophy, the Sumo Power GT team is returning to the FIA ​​GT1 world championship. But after the withdrawal of the Swiss Racing Team, the British team will be in charge of the four GT-Rs entered by the Japanese brand. Two will be entered under the name Sumo Power GT, the other two being lined up under the JR Motorsport banner.

On one of the two Nissan GT-R Sumo Power GT we will find two Brazilians who took action in Formula 1 and who both won races last year, namely Ricardo Zonta and Enrique Bernoldi. The crew of the sister car will be announced at a later date.
